Abstract
A review on millimeter-wave CMOS voltage controlled oscillators is presented in this paper. Current state of the art implementations are reviewed and their performances are compared. Low power and low phase noise LC-VCO and ring oscillator designs are analyzed and discussed. VCO design and performance trends over the last years are provided and discussed. The review shows how in the higher region of the millimetre-wave frequency spectrum over 60 GHz ring oscillators exhibit performance close and comparable to those achievable by LC-VCOs.
